How Glass Staircases Are Installed

When updating a property, the staircase can have a significant influence on the overall appearance of the space. Many property owners favour glass stairs for their contemporary style and light-enhancing qualities.



Choosing the Right Glass Staircase Design



A successful staircase installation starts with a design tailored to the surrounding environment. Options can include straight flights, curved staircases, corner installations, or custom-built solutions.



A specialist manufacturer can provide advice on the most suitable staircase style. Manufacturers often explain the advantages of different materials and design features. Design choices may include transparent, patterned, or partially obscured glass panels. A quotation and estimated installation schedule are normally provided before production begins.



Installing the New Structure



Once plans are finalised, the site is prepared for the new staircase. The original staircase may need to be taken out to create space for the replacement structure.



Attention is given to supporting elements before the staircase is fitted. Installation teams verify that all supporting components are suitable for the new staircase. The staircase frame is assembled before the treads, panels, and balustrades are added.



Once installation is complete, safety inspections are carried out. The purpose of testing is to verify strength, stability, and safety.



The Visual Impact of Glass Staircases



A well-designed glass staircase can become a key architectural feature. The supporting structure may be manufactured from a variety of durable materials. Different material combinations provide flexibility in both appearance and function.



Glass is valued for its ability to maintain visibility throughout a room. Because light can pass through the staircase, rooms often appear brighter and more spacious. For properties with limited space, glass may help reduce the feeling of crowding.



Looking After Glass Stairs



Glass staircases require routine cleaning to preserve their appearance. Glass panels may show signs of everyday use more readily than some alternative materials. Periodic cleaning is recommended, particularly in busy environments.



Although modern staircase glass is highly durable, scratches may occasionally occur. Certain glass treatments may assist in restoring clarity. Care should be given to both the glass and structural elements. Metal frames may require protection against corrosion, while timber frames can benefit from refinishing treatments.
